Understanding Spotify Error Code Auth 74
What is Spotify Error Code Auth 74?
a firewall may be blocking Spotify error code auth 74 is a common snag experienced by users, preventing them from accessing the music paradise Spotify promises. This error typically surfaces when there’s a glitch in the authentication process, disrupting the seamless connection between the user and the Spotify servers.
Resolving Spotify Error Code Auth 74: A Step-by-Step Guide
1. Check Your Network Connection
The foundation of any online endeavor lies in a stable internet connection. Ensure that your device is connected to a robust and uninterrupted network. A simple network glitch might be the culprit behind the error.
2. Update Your Spotify App
Outdated applications often harbor bugs that can lead to authentication errors. Head to your respective app store, whether it’s the Google Play Store or Apple App Store, and ensure your Spotify app is up to date.
3. Clear App Cache and Data
Accumulated cache and data can impede the app’s functionality. Navigate to your device settings, locate the Spotify app, and clear its cache and data. This often serves as a quick fix to authentication issues.
4. Verify Your Credentials
Double-check the accuracy of your login credentials. A small typo or a forgotten character might be the reason behind the authentication hiccup. Ensure your username and password are entered correctly.
5. Update Device Software
An outdated operating system can create compatibility issues. Check for and install any pending updates for your device’s operating system. Keeping everything up to date can mitigate authentication errors.
6. Temporarily Disable Firewall or Antivirus
Firewall settings or overzealous antivirus programs may inadvertently block Spotify’s authentication process. Temporarily disable them and attempt to log in again. Remember to re-enable them after resolving the issue.
7. Reinstall Spotify
If all else fails, a fresh start might be the solution. Uninstall the Spotify app, restart your device, and then reinstall the app from the official store.
